Goodyear did not actually perfect the process of manufacturing rubber; rather, Charles Goodyear is best known for developing the vulcanization process in the 1830s and 1840s, which significantly improved the properties of rubber. His experimentation with various materials and techniques took over a decade, culminating in a patent granted in 1844. This innovation allowed rubber to become more durable and heat-resistant, paving the way for its widespread use in various industries, including tire manufacturing.

Charles Goodyear developed a process to vulcanize rubber in the 1830s and 1840s, which transformed natural rubber into a durable and elastic material. His work was driven by the need for a more reliable substance that could withstand temperature changes and resist degradation. This innovation significantly advanced the rubber industry, leading to the widespread use of rubber in various applications, including tires, clothing, and industrial products. Goodyear's contributions laid the foundation for modern rubber manufacturing.

The Goodyear tyre and rubber company was founded in 1898 by Frank Seibeling. The name Goodyear comes from the process of vulcanising the rubber the tyres are made from, developed by Charles Goodyear in 1839.
